Hotel Bergwelt - Obergurgl
46.87168923, 11.02926224The elegant Hotel Bergwelt Obergurgl includes 50 rooms and is situated within a 1-km distance of Gurgler Ache. This Obergurgl hotel, located at a distance of 3.8 km from obergurgl, boasts an outdoor swimming pool along with a traditional Hammam, a Finnish sauna, and a steam room.
Location
Rosskarbahn is merely 8 minutes' walk from the 4-star luxury property, while Hochgurglbahn 2 is approximately 10 minutes' drive away. Offering location a few minutes' drive from Oetztal Tourism Tourist Information Center, the hotel is within a few steps of ski slopes. Staying at this elegant accommodation, you can also enjoy natural sights such as Naturpark Otztal, which is just an 8-minute walk away.
Hotel Bergwelt is located 100 km from Kranebitten airport and about a 5-minute walk from Zentrum bus stop.
Rooms
Certain rooms have a balcony and a sitting area for your convenience. They come with a sauna and a separate toilet along with such comforts as a hairdryer and dressing gowns. Rooms at this hotel offer views of Alps.
Eat & Drink
The restaurant is open daily for breakfast. Kirchenkarhutte serves various kinds of Austrian dishes just a 7-minute walk away.
Leisure & Business
A summer terrace and an outdoor pool can be booked at this Obergurgl hotel at an extra charge. The Bergwelt provides guests with fitness classes, as well as access to a wellness area. The Bergwelt Obergurgl can arrange a variety of activities such as skiing and pool.
